- Abstract
-
Manuscript on paper of 1) Life of Terence. 2) Terence, Andria. 3) Terence, Eunuchus. 4) Terence, Heautontimoroumenos. Artt. 5-24: Cicero, Epistolae. 25) Commentary, partly in Italian, on the first letter of Cicero to Lentulus Spinther (some loss due to trimming).
- Description
-
In Latin.
Unidentified watermarks buried in gutter include horn, mermaid in a circle; two distinct birds in circles similar to Briquet Oiseau 12203 and 12220.
Script: Written by multiple scribes in various styles of round humanistic and gothic scripts. One hand supplied most of the glosses on Terence and Cicero and the texts on ff. 143r-145v in italic.
Crude initials mark beginning of each section; rubrics throughout; many letters stroked in red.
Binding: Seventeenth century. Limp vellum case with title lettered in ink down the spine. - Provenance
- Bought in 1949 from Stonehill's by Thomas E. Marston who presented it to Yale in 1952.
- Extent
- ff. viii + 145 + vi : 195 x 141 (142 x 85) mm.
